You don't need a sportscar to drive and no special equiptment needed. Use a rental car if you want but your normal street car is fine as long as it isn't a tall truck, Minivan, or SUV with high center of gravity. A family sedan is fine.

The skills you learn are good for any car but it's not basic driver's ed. You will learn how to push and find the limits of either your courage to drive or the performance limits of your car.

Expect to spend the vast bulk of the day behind the wheel, there isn't really a classroom part to the course, it's hands on behind the wheel driving learning the course which is setup in the morning of the day of the event. With each Phase the course gets more complicated and tough.

The instructors are all experienced at teaching nationally for Evo school and past/present active SCCA national class drivers in Solo or ProSolo events and more.
They have driven about anything you would expect at a driving school. The Evo school only brings out their best instructors for the Hawaii events, it's a reward to them.

There is a short working lunch with pizza and drinks served. Expect to be very tired at the end of the day which closes at 5pm. Since it is held outdoors with only a few tents, wear sunblock, a hat, and some dark glasses.

You can bring your own extra drinks, but after lunch you can help yourself to the remaining drinks in the coolers.

Only drivers are allowed to attend the event, no spectators.

Tech inspection is done the morning of the event, make sure everything is securely bolted down and tires are not totally worn out. All loose items will need to be removed from the car's interior and trunk before driving on course. Just leave everything but the essentials at home.

Evolution Phase 1 Driving School
This program is great for anyone from seasoned veterans to complete novice, and features 24 runs with our team of National Caliber instructors.
This is the first step in autocross education where all students start. The daylong course builds students skills level via introducing new ideas to improve one's times. Students both ride and drive (using their own cars) with Evolution's trained, professional drivers (most of which are current or past National Solo Champions) to learn where they are fast and where they need to improve. Small student teacher ratio of insures quality instruction time.
Combined with race proven skills, concepts, and techniques, this course will improve the performance of all drivers on the both road and the track. Even experienced driver’s benefit from the Phase 1 course as a refresher for those things they’ve forgotten over the years or perhaps never learned. No matter what type of car you drive, the Phase 1 skills will improve your overall driving abilities.

Evolution Phase 2 Driving School
This program is great for anyone who has taken our Phase One, and is looking to take their driving to the next level. This program features 24 runs on four different course configurations, and all with our team of National Caliber instructors.
Building upon the skills learned in Phase 1, the Phase 2 Evolution Drivers School takes the driver into new areas of mental race preparation, allowing the Phase 1 skills to be applied as second nature. Various driving exercises are conducted throughout the day to improve the driver’s visual and mental imaging of the course, resulting in quicker lap times.
This course has proven itself to reinforce the importance of Phase 1 skills and transferring those skills to every autocross course you may encounter. The Phase 2 course design is not the same as used in Phase 1 and generally has higher speed sections.

Evolution Test-N-Tune
The Evolution Performance Driving School with the help of the Hawaii Region of the SCCA will be holding an open Test and Tune at Aloha Stadium on Monday January 19th. This program is open to all, and will run a three heat format, with a morning and afternoon session. Each participant will be required to work one heat in both the morning and afternoon session. If you are not working, the course will be open for you to drive. (Example: Work Heat One/Run Heats 2 & 3. Both morning and afternoon)
